Gold price today June 19, 2025: Almost "motionless"

(Baohatinh.vn) - Gold price today June 19, 2025: Gold price remained almost unchanged as investors awaited the US Federal Reserve's policy decision and Chairman Jerome Powell's speech.

Gold price today 6/19/2025

At the time of survey at 4:30 a.m. on June 19, 2025, the gold price was listed by some businesses specifically as follows:

The price of SJC gold bars was listed by Saigon Jewelry Company Limited, Bao Tin Minh Chau, DOJI Group and PNJ at 117.6-119.6 million VND/tael (buy - sell), the price remained unchanged in both buying and selling directions compared to yesterday.

SJC gold price at Phu Quy is traded by businesses at 117-119.6 million VND/tael (buy - sell), gold price remains unchanged in both buying and selling directions.

At Mi Hong Jewelry Company, the price of Mi Hong gold at the time of survey was listed at 118.5-119.5 million VND/tael for buying and selling. Compared to yesterday, the gold price decreased by 500,000 VND/tael for both buying and selling.

World gold price today June 19, 2025 and world gold price fluctuation chart in the past 24 hours

According to Kitco, the world gold price recorded at 4:30 am today, Vietnam time, was at 3,382.17 USD/ounce. Today's gold price decreased by 0.05% compared to yesterday. Converted according to the USD exchange rate on the free market (26,329 VND/USD), the world gold price is about 107.3 million VND/tael (excluding taxes and fees). Thus, the price of SJC gold bars is about 12 million VND/tael higher than the international gold price.

Edward Meir, an analyst at Marex, said: “The market is moving sideways as everyone is waiting for the Fed’s move and the tension in the Middle East.”

In the Middle East, Iran's Supreme Leader Ayatollah Ali Khamenei has rejected former US President Donald Trump's call for unconditional surrender. Meanwhile, many Iranians are fleeing Tehran to escape increasingly fierce Israeli airstrikes.

The Fed is expected to keep interest rates unchanged in its policy decision due at 2 p.m. EDT, with investors watching Powell's speech for clues on the central bank's next move.

Mr Trump has criticised Powell for predicting that he would not cut interest rates, saying his previous appointee had done a poor job.

Gold hit a session high of $3,451.04 on Monday, approaching a historic peak set in April. However, prices quickly lost momentum due to profit-taking pressure and a wait-and-see attitude.

Investors are now turning to other precious metals for opportunities, according to a note from Goldman Sachs. "We believe the recent rally in platinum and silver has been largely speculative and lacks fundamental support," Goldman said.

Spot silver fell 0.8% to $36.95 an ounce, after hitting its highest since February 2012. Platinum jumped 3.1% to $1,302.17 an ounce, its highest since February 2021. Palladium was little changed at $1,052.25 an ounce.

According to Tai Wong, an independent metals trader, “High gold prices are causing demand for gold jewelry in China to decline. Investors have high expectations that platinum will replace it. If demand in May remains strong or increases, platinum will continue to rise; if April is just a temporary phenomenon, prices will correct sharply.”
